Understanding the Core Gameplay of Chicken Road 2

At its heart, chicken road 2 is a game of strategic decision-making. Players control a chicken navigating a treacherous road, with the primary goal of collecting coins and avoiding obstacles. The core mechanic revolves around choosing the optimal path, balancing risk and reward to maximize earnings. Simple controls – typically tap to jump – make it accessible to players of all skill levels, yet mastering precise timing and anticipation is crucial for achieving high scores. The game’s charm lies in this combination of simplicity and depth, offering a satisfying challenge without being overly complex.

Unlike many endless runner games, chicken road 2 introduces elements of resource management and upgrades. Coins collected during gameplay can be used to purchase power-ups, customize the chicken’s appearance, and unlock new abilities. These upgrades significantly impact gameplay, allowing players to overcome increasingly difficult challenges and reach new milestones. Successful progression is a blend of skill, strategic upgrades, and a little bit of luck.

Power-Up
Description
Cost (Coins)
Shield Protects the chicken from one obstacle hit. 500
Magnet Automatically attracts nearby coins. 800
Double Coins Doubles the value of all coins collected for a limited time. 1000
Speed Boost Increases the chicken’s speed, allowing for longer jumps. 600

The Importance of Upgrades

While skill is essential, upgrades play a critical role in maximizing your potential in chicken road 2. The coins you collect can be invested in a variety of power-ups and enhancements that significantly improve your chances of survival and boost your scores. Prioritizing the right upgrades is a strategic decision that can dramatically alter your gameplay experience. For instance, investing in a shield early on can provide a much-needed safety net for new players learning the game’s mechanics.

Different upgrades cater to different playstyles. Players who prefer a more cautious approach might prioritize shields and magnets, ensuring a steady income of coins and minimizing the risk of losing progress. Those who are more aggressive and willing to take risks might opt for speed boosts and double coin multipliers, maximizing their potential gains but also increasing the likelihood of encountering obstacles.

  • Shields: Provide a vital layer of protection against collisions.
  • Magnets: Streamline coin collection, ensuring you don’t miss any opportunities.
  • Double Coin Multipliers: Maximize your earnings during high-scoring runs.
  • Speed Boosts: Enable longer jumps and faster navigation.
